DescriptionNorthrop Grumman Aeronautics Sector (NGAS) is seeking a
Manager of Project Management 2 of Commercial and Engine Programs to join our team of qualified, diverse individuals. The position will be based in
Clearfield, Utah.This Manager of Project Management position will oversee and manage the operational aspects of ongoing projects and serve as the liaison between customers, and the execution IPT. They will be responsible for developing reviews, providing project status and defining project budgets; managing schedules and developing status reports. The project manager will be responsible for assessing project and program issues and developing resolutions to meet productivity, quality, and client-satisfaction goals and objectives. They will also develop mechanisms for monitoring project progress and for intervention and problem solving with project managers, line managers, and customers.
